  2. Club Cricketers Quiet

    Sydney club cricket is not exciting just now. Gordon have such a big lead that Interest is being taken out of tho competition, while their cricket is hardly as clasy as that of many Premier teams, if the great all-round play of Charlie Kelleway be excepted Nothing much to enthuse about marked the opening of the tenth round of Sydney Premiership games. Gordon gave their usual mixture, first playing badly, then making their opponents play worse. Without Charlie Kelleway to get them out of difficulties they would have sustained a few defeats this ...
